1. Purpose of Job
To create and maintain data relating to all aspects of individual learner’s personal details, enrolment and examinations.
To maintain a supporting audit trail relating to individual learner’s personal details, enrolment and examinations.
To contribute to the achievement of a professional, effective, customer-focussed Registry service.
To adhere to College systems and processes.
To contribute to the effective operation and administration of the relevant team function.
2. Principal Accountabilities
2.1 To process and validate data associated with learner activity in respect of both College and partner provision. This will include:
• adhering to systems and procedures to ensure an efficient and co-ordinated approach to all aspects of enrolment
• following published processes for data collection and maintenance to support quality improvements
2.2 To maintain the validity and integrity of learner data within the College, including (as appropriate to the role):
• ensuring that accurate learner personal details, and enrolment data, is held on the College student records system in compliance with ILR requirements
• inputting student and apprenticeship information
• claiming apprenticeship framework certificates
• advising curriculum staff on funding rules
• ensuring that, where appropriate, learners are registered/entered with awarding organisations in a timely manner for current enrolments on the College student records system
• adding examinations to the examination timetable as appropriate eg date, start and end times, access arrangements, and to supply examination papers where required, in a timely manner
• the reconciliation of exam invoices to related paperwork to maintain the financial integrity of the examination budget
• the maintenance and verification of learner and enrolment data as appropriate eg register checking, withdrawal forms, change of circumstance, and comply with audit requirements.
• updating learner achievements in the College student records system as appropriate, checking end dates and guided learning hours where necessary, and resolving outstanding outcomes.
• issuing certificates to learners where appropriate
• action room bookings
• deal with enquiries from internal and external sources to provide and effective response to customers
2.3 To ensure that:
• evidence is maintained to support internal and external audit as required
• data is recorded in a timely and accurate manner to support the submission of funding and data returns
